Eggnog with milk

8 servings

15 minutes

Gogol-mogol with milk is an elegant drink that embodies the cozy warmth of classic European cuisine. The origins of this dessert date back to ancient times when whipped eggs with sugar were used as a health tonic. Over time, the recipe evolved into a delightful treat that delights with its delicate airy texture and rich flavor. The vanilla sweetness of the yolks combines with the strength of rum and whiskey, while cream adds a velvety softness to the drink. A light spicy note of nutmeg completes its aromatic palette. Perfect for cozy evenings when you want to feel warmth and comfort.

Ingredients
8servings
Sugar
0.5 
glass
Chicken egg
4 
pc
White rum
0.5 
glass
Milk
1.5 
glass
Cream 40%
0.5 
glass
Nutmeg
 
to taste
Whiskey
1.5 
glass
Cooking steps
  • 1

    Break the eggs, separate the whites from the yolks. Whisk the yolks with half of the sugar.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Chicken egg4 pieces
    2. Sugar0.5 glass
  • 2

    Whip the egg whites with a mixer until frothy, gradually adding the remaining sugar. Mix with the whipped yolks.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Chicken egg4 pieces
    2. Sugar0.5 glass
  • 3

    Pour in the white rum. While continuously whisking, gradually add the milk and whiskey. Finally, add the cream.

    Required ingredients:
    1. White rum0.5 glass
    2. Milk1.5 glass
    3. Whiskey1.5 glass
    4. Cream 40%0.5 glass
  • 4

    Pour into glasses and sprinkle with nutmeg.

    Required ingredients:
    1. Nutmeg to taste
